WINS SUCCESS AS SONGWRITER

Sidney Holden Returns t o Home in Detroit
Afte r W inning Reco gni ti on in New York
Pitt&bu rgh Cham be r of C ot11ll1eree Takes Active
Pa rt in Ceremonies at Beard&tow n , Ky.
O ne of the newer so ngw rit e r s w ho is turni ng
o ut s ll ccess ful so ngs is S idney Ho lde n, who r e
cen tl y r e turned to hi s hom e in Det ro it. H ~
spent two yea rs in New York an d had unu sua l
success in writing comedy ideas for wel l-known
performers, includin g Eddie Cantor. He wa"
[or a t illl e, connect ed with Fred Fisher, Inc.,
a nd returns to Detroit to act as sa les manager
for the C hamberlain Co. , of that city.
Among the son gs he has written a nd which
were Ilublishe d are "If I Could Have in My
Arms \Vhat I H ave in ,VIy Mind," pub lis h ed by
Nat V incent, In c.; "W he n You Lose Yo ur H eart
to Some One," a ba ll ad with O llll a n, In c.;
" Deedle-Dee-Dee Detroit," issued by th e Cha lll
ber la in Co., and "Tell Me Why Yo u a nd r
Shou ld Be StranRers" and "Se nd Me a Diue
bird vVith Beautiful Blue Eycs" in the catalog
of Fred Fisher, Inc.
Du ring the eady Fa ll the house of Jack Mills,
Inc., wi ll issue "vValkin ' Up a nd Dow n Blues,"
and a numbe r of other songs will be i"sned
by Shapiro, Bernstein & Co., Inc.
HlcAROSTIIWN , Ky., .lul y 10. /\ delegation fro m
t he Pittsb ur g h, 1'a., C ham her of Commerce par~
ti c ipated recently 111 th e formal d ed ica tion of a
S tate s hrin e at Federal Hill , to mark .t he o ld
Rowan h Ol11e, w here in 1852 Stephen Co llin s
Foster, a visitor during' his hon eYlll00 n, wro te
"Iv1y O ld Kentucky 'Hom e ." Scores of a uto
mobil es from a ll pa rts of Kentu cky and a spec ia l
train from Lou isv ille brought a host of Ke n
tuckians to ce le brate the occas ion. The Cham
ber of Commerce of Pitt sburgh had prepared
a bronze p late, recording the fact I hat Foste r
had w ritt e n the so ng at Fed eral Hill , and a lso
had e ntru s ted to it s de legat ion a full-l e ngt h oi l
portrait of t he co mposer, copied from an or igi
na l wh ic h hangs in the Foster Memoria l in
Piltsburgh, w hi c h was hi s bir t hpl ace. At the
hantl s of a spec ial commission by Governor
IvIorrow, the beautif ul old hou se has been re
stored . as n ea rly as was possibl e, to the appea r
ance it had wh e n Foster wrot e the song.

Jack IvI ills, Inc., is carrying out some suc·
cessf ul adver tisin g plans on the bal lad, "Justa
G irl Tha t Men Forget." ,\mong the material
sent to the trade is a Jarge postcar d carrying
a themat ic of the chorus on the address side.
The reverse side of the ca rd gives a description
of the song, its several val ues, the extent of
the campaign in its beha lf, inc ludi n g mention
of a ser ies of testil1lonia l ~ from promi ne nt
clergymen a nd noted m en of affa ir s, as well as
ca llin g attention to th e sy ndicate s tori es On th e
numb er w hieh h ave appeared.

STAFFORD PUBLISHES NEW SONG
_ Lewis Freder ick S taffor d, Sy rac ll se, N. Y., is
the publi s he r of a new so n g ent it led "T he rc·s a
Bungalow That's Wai tin g·." The worcls are by
Joseph Sears and Earl Lisson and the mnsic by
:vir. Stafforcl. The la tt e r has cOlllposed sc ,·cra l
previou~
~l l ccc~ses.
